context('when drivers re-request tokens early', function () {
let plugin: MongoDBOIDCPlugin;

beforeEach(function () {
plugin = createMongoDBOIDCPlugin({
openBrowserTimeout: 60_000,
openBrowser: fetchBrowser,
allowedFlows: ['auth-code'],
redirectURI: 'http://localhost:0/callback',
});
});

it('will return a different token even if the existing one is not yet expired', async function () {
const result1 = await requestToken(plugin, {
issuer: provider.issuer,
clientId: 'mockclientid',
requestScopes: [],
});
const result2 = await requestToken(plugin, {
issuer: provider.issuer,
clientId: 'mockclientid',
requestScopes: [],
});
const result3 = await requestToken(
plugin,
{
issuer: provider.issuer,
clientId: 'mockclientid',
requestScopes: [],
},
undefined,
undefined,
result2.refreshToken
);
const result4 = await requestToken(
plugin,
{
issuer: provider.issuer,
clientId: 'mockclientid',
requestScopes: [],
},
undefined,
undefined,
result2.refreshToken
);
expect(result1).to.deep.equal(result2);
expect(result2.accessToken).not.to.equal(result3.accessToken);
expect(result2.refreshToken).not.to.equal(result3.refreshToken);
expect(result3).to.deep.equal(result4);
});

it('will return only one new token per expired token even when called in parallel', async function () {
const result1 = await requestToken(plugin, {
issuer: provider.issuer,
clientId: 'mockclientid',
requestScopes: [],
});
const [result2, result3] = await Promise.all([
requestToken(
plugin,
{
issuer: provider.issuer,
clientId: 'mockclientid',
requestScopes: [],
},
undefined,
undefined,
result1.refreshToken
),
requestToken(
plugin,
{
issuer: provider.issuer,
clientId: 'mockclientid',
requestScopes: [],
},
undefined,
undefined,
result1.refreshToken
),
]);
expect(result1.accessToken).not.to.equal(result2.accessToken);
expect(result1.refreshToken).not.to.equal(result2.refreshToken);
expect(result2).to.deep.equal(result3);
});
});
